2004-04-08 Roland McGrath <roland@redhat.com>
* symfile.c (symbol_file_add_with_addrs_or_offsets): Take ABFD as argument instead of NAME. (symbol_file_add, reread_separate_symbols): Call symfile_bfd_open in call to symbol_file_add_with_addrs_or_offsets. (build_addr_info): New function, helper for ... (symbol_file_add_from_memory): New function. (add_symbol_file_from_memory_command): New function using that. (_initialize_symfile): Register it for add-symbol-file-from-memory. (pre_add_symbol_hook): Add const to argument type. * symfile.h (symbol_file_add_from_memory): Declare it.
